Saphenous Vein
A long vein that runs along the length of the leg, important for surgical procedures such as bypass operations and varicose vein treatment.
Popliteal Vein
A blood vessel situated at the back of the knee which transports blood from the lower leg to the femoral vein.
External Iliac Vein
A large vein that carries deoxygenated blood from the lower limbs to the common iliac vein.
